Is the UK becoming the open source capital of Europe?

Open source could be worth up to £43 billion to the UK economy, according to a new report from OpenUK.

5G: What it means for edge computing

With the potential for high-bandwidth, low-latency wireless data transmission, 5G is set to play a key role in connecting edge devices to the cloud. In this special feature, ZDNet helps business leaders understand how cloud providers, telecoms, and carriers will make 5G part of their edge-computing plans.
